    Buddy Clark (born Samuel Goldberg, July 26, 1912 – October 1, 1949) was an American popular singer of the Big Band era. He had some success in the 1930s, but his career truly blossomed in the late 1940s, after his return from service in World War II , and he became one of the nation's top crooners .

  2. Buddy Clark (da non confondere con l'omonimo cantante, deceduto nel 1949) è un contrabbassista e arrangiatore di jazz statunitense. Dopo gli studi musicali a Chicago (Illinois), iniziò la sua carriera professionale suonando con: Bud Freeman , Bill Russo , in tournée con Tex Beneke dal 1951 al 1954 .
